Quota logic per tenant looks right, but don't bury limits in the middleware — new folks won't find them. Pull them into the shared config module so Harborline ops can tune without a rebuild. Also clamp burst allowance; unbounded bursts defeat the point of quotas. Approving once the hardcoded numbers are replaced with the shared constants listed below.

constants for yafog-hawep:
RATE_LIMITS = {
    "aldeth": 722,
    "tamix": 452,
}

Vendor note: Paylark retries

Paylark requires an idempotency key on every payment retry. If a merchant reports duplicate charges, confirm the original key was reused — a new key per retry is the usual culprit. Keys expire after 24 hours; retries beyond that window need a fresh authorization. For disputed duplicates or key-expiry edge cases, escalate to Paylark's integration desk.

escalation mailbox, kagef-kawef: frador_zorix@tolvaqlabs.internal

MEMO to the Board — Proposed Franchise Agreement

This memo summarizes the draft franchise agreement between Amberwick Provisions and the Delmora Hospitality Collective. Key terms: a ten-year initial period, territory protections across the Caldermouth district, and shared marketing contributions reviewed annually. Counsel has flagged the termination-for-convenience clause for revision. The broader strategic rationale is provided in the confidential note below.

board note of tagug-hahag: Praionax Logistics is in early talks to buy Julaxek Group for about $36.3 million. The Julmir launch date is March 1, and nothing goes to the press before then.

Ticket: RateLens parity checker keeps dropping connections

Hey, flagging this for security review since it touches prod creds. The RateLens worker that compares our published rates against the Bellmora Hotels feed has been failing its nightly run — connection resets about 40% of the time. We suspect the pool config, but want you to confirm nothing looks off with how the credentials are handled before we rotate anything. The worker connects with the string below.

primary connection of hadug-baweg = cockroachdb://praax_svc:5mJRvTW4BD2hGN@db-e95c.tolvaqdyn.corp:5432/eliok